integral
play
('/I/nt/@/gr/@/l )

adjective (a)

  • of or denoted by an integer(adj.pert)
    source: wordnet30
  • Lacking nothing of completeness; complete; perfect; uninjured; whole; entire.(adjective)
    source: webster1913

noun (n)

  • the result of a mathematical integration; F(x) is the integral of f(x) if dF/dx = f(x)(noun.cognition)
    source: wordnet30
  • A whole; an entire thing; a whole number; an individual.(noun)
    source: webster1913

adjective satellite (s)

  • existing as an essential constituent or characteristic(adj.all)
    source: wordnet30
  • constituting the undiminished entirety; lacking nothing essential especially not damaged(adj.all)
    Example:
    A local motion keepeth bodies integral.
    Synonym:
    entire, intact
    source: wordnet30
